1.2 MCP1640 SHORT OVERVIEW
The MCP1640 device is a compact, high-efficiency, fixed frequency, step-up DC-DC
converter. It provides an easy-to-use power supply solution, with a minimum number of
external components for applications powered by one-cell, two-cell, or three-cell
alkaline, NiCd, NiMH, one-cell Li-Ion or Li-Polymer batteries.
The MCP1640 device automatically selects the best operating mode for efficiency,
PWM (Pulse-Width Modulation) or PFM (Pulse Frequency Modulation). It has a low
quiescent current (19 µA typically), a wide input voltage range (0.35 to 5.5V) and a low
start-up voltage (0.65V at 1 mA load current). The MCP1640 device consumes less
than 1 µA in Shutdown mode.
Microchip Technology Inc. provides the MCP1640 device in four variants, which help
engineers to meet different system requirements. The devices and their available
options are presented in Table 1-1.
TABLE 1-1: PART NUMBER SELECTION
The MCP1640 is available in a SOT23-6 and 8-LD DFN (2x3 mm) packages. For
additional information on the MCP1640 device, refer to the MCP1640/B/C/D Data
Sheet.
